Pictures of the week 10 to 17 March 2017: Seven days of photography from around the world

A selection of photographs, covering a variety of topics from current events to animals, weather and travel.

St Patricks Day, Chicago
11 March 2017: A tour boat navigates the Chicago River shortly after it was dyed green in celebration of St. Patrick's Day in Chicago, Illinois. Dyeing the river has been a St Patrick's Day tradition in the city since 1962 Scott Olson/Getty Images

Egypt
13 March 2017: Egyptian workers excavate a statue, recently discovered by a team of German-Egyptian archeologists, in Cairo's Mattarya district. Statues of the kings and queens of the nineteenth dynasty (1295 - 1185 BC) were unearthed in the vicinity of the Temple of Ramses II in what was the old Pharonic city Khaled Desouki/AFP
